Sri Lanka’s Central Bank has issued a warning regarding the unauthorized use of the terms ‘finance,’ ‘financing,’ and ‘financial’ in business names and descriptions. According to Section 10(2) of the Finance Business Act, No. 42 of 2011, only licensed finance companies and certain specified institutions are permitted to use these terms, either alone or in […]

Dredging Operation at Hambantota International Port to Restore Harbor Depth

The Hambantota International Port (HIP) began maintenance dredging this month in order to restore the harbour’s original depth. The operation undertaken by HIP to ensure the continued safe navigation of vessels began early February and is expected to be completed in approximately two months.
